Study Endpoints

Primary Endpoints

Progression Free Survival (PFS)
Median duration of follow-up of 40 months

PFS was defined as the interval between the date of randomization and the date of progressive disease (PD) or death, whichever occurred first. PD was based on the assessment of an Independent Review Committee.

Time to progression
Progression-Free Survival (PFS) in Patients With Non-germinal Center B-cell-like (Non-GCB) Diffuse Large B-cell Lymphoma (DLBCL)
Median Follow-up of 34.3 months for RCHOP arm and 34.4 months for Vc-RCHOP arm

PFS is defined as the time in months from the date of randomization to the date of first documentation of progressive disease (PD) or death from any cause. The date of progression is the earliest date of a computed tomography/positron emission tomography (CT/PET) scan that shows evidence of PD. For a participant that has not progressed and is alive at the end of his/her study follow-up or at the time of start of an alternate therapy (whichever is first), PFS is censored at the last overall response assessment that is stable disease or better, and which is prior to the start of the alternate therapy, if any. Disease response was assessed using International Working Group (IWG)-revised response criteria for malignant lymphoma. PD= any new lesion or increase by \> 50% of previously involved sites from nadir.

Treatment Arms

ArmTypeDescription
R-CHOPACTIVE_COMPARATORRituximab 375 mg/m\^2, Cyclophosphamide 750 mg/m\^2, Doxorubicin 50 mg/m\^2, Vincristine 1.4 mg/m\^2, and Prednisone 100 mg/m\^2
VcR-CAPEXPERIMENTALRituximab 375 mg/m\^2, Cyclophosphamide 750 mg/m\^2, Doxorubicin 50 mg/m\^2, VELCADE 1.3 mg/m\^2, and Prednisone 100 mg/m\^2
RCHOPACTIVE_COMPARATORRCHOP \[rituximab, cyclophosphamide, doxorubicin, prednisone\] administered as follows: rituximab 375 mg/m\^2 intravenous (IV) infusion, cyclophosphamide 750 mg/m\^2 IV infusion, doxorubicin 50 mg/m\^2 IV injection and vincristine 1.4 mg/m\^2 (maximum total dose 2 mg) IV injection on Day 1 with prednisone orally on Days 1 through 5 of a 21-day (3-week) cycle for 6 cycles.
Vc-RCHOPEXPERIMENTALVc-RCHOP \[bortezomib (VELCADE®), rituximab, cyclophosphamide, doxorubicin, prednisone\] administered as follows: bortezomib (VELCADE ®) 1.3 mg/m\^2 administered intravenous (IV) push on Days 1 and 4 of each cycle with RCHOP administered as follows: rituximab 375 mg/m\^2 intravenous (IV) infusion, cyclophosphamide 750 mg/m\^2 IV infusion, doxorubicin 50 mg/m\^2 IV injection and vincristine 1.4 mg/m\^2 (maximum total dose 2 mg) IV injection on Day 1 with prednisone orally on Days 1 through 5 of a 21-day (3-week) cycle for 6 cycles.
VELCADEEXPERIMENTALControl arm, bortezomib 1.3 mg/m\^2 on days 1, 4, 8, 11 over a 21-day treatment cycle.
VELCADE + rifampicinEXPERIMENTALTreatment Arm, bortezomib 1.3 mg/m\^2 on days 1, 4, 8, 11 over a 21-day treatment cycle, rifampicin 600 mg once daily days 4 to 10 in cycle 3.
VELCADE + dexamethasoneEXPERIMENTALTreatment arm, bortezomib 1.3 mg/m\^2 on days 1, 4, 8, 11 over a 21-day treatment cycle, dexamethasone 40 mg once daily days 1 to 4, and 9 to 12 in cycle 3.

What does VELCADE target?

VELCADE is a small molecule drug that targets the proteasome, a cellular complex that degrades proteins. By inhibiting this target, it affects cancer cell growth. It is being studied for Mantle Cell Lymphoma, Amyloidosis, and Non-Small Cell Lung Cancer by Takeda Pharmaceutical Company Limited.
